We Must Look At Drug Abuse As Security Issue – Gov Mbah

Enugu State Governor, Peter Mbah has stressed the need to view drug abuse as a security issue.

Mbah spoke  through the secretary to the State Government, Professor Chidiebere Onyia yesterday at the MTN Anti-Substance Abuse Program Stakeholders Conference held at the International Conference Center, Enugu.

Mbah further stated that there was also  need  to look at  the issue  as a generational constraint towards growing a nation of viable young people.

Mbah described substance abuse as one the most pressing social and public challenges of our time.

He  commented the MTN Nigeria Foundation, the National Drug Law Enforcement Agency, the United Nations Office on Drugs and Crime, all the education institutions , civil society organizations, community leaders and all stakeholders  for their commitment to confronting  substance abuse.

The governor also stressed that  our responses must also evolve through innovation, collaboration, education and sustained commitment to this quest.

He further described substance abuse as  more than a health issue, adding that it   is a development issue, a security issue, an educational issue and a social issue.

The governor added that Its consequences extend beyond the individual to families, communities, institutions and the wider economy.

Mbah noted that as a government, they  recognize that the future of their  city depends significantly on the quality, productivity and well-being of their  young people.

Earlier in her address, Mrs Odunayo Sanya, the  Executive Director MTN Foundation stated that their  vision is  a Nigeria where no community or individual is left behind.

She added that  the  MTN ASAP which was started in  2019 was born  out of a deep desire to contribute to the reduction of  first-time drug abusers in terms of numbers.
